The side length of a cube is √5 cm. Which answer is a rational value? A. The total area of the front and back squares. B. The diagonal of the front square. C. The perimeter of the top square. D. The volume

If anyone needs it in the future, the answer is A because it needs to be a rational number. the area of a square if the side length is the square root of 5 = 5 add 2 and walah a rational number: 10
